Conditions

pulmonary infection

Interventions

Low dose Experimental group: 2 grams containing omega-3 fatty acid components:Omega-3 fatty acids are added to all-day enteral nutrition
High dose Experimental group: 5 grams containing omega-3 fatty acid components:Omega-3 fatty acids are added to all-day enteral nutrition
Placebo group: No omega-3 fatty acids:All-day enteral nutrition support without omega-3 fatty acids

Inclusion criteria

Inclusion criteria: (1) The age ranged from 18 to 90 years old; (2) Patients are diagnosed with pulmonary infection; (3) Indications of enteral nutrition support: difficulty in oral feeding, dyspepsia, nutritional risk or malnutrition with intestinal tolerance; (4) Invasive ventilator-assisted breathing and non-invasive ventilator-assisted breathing were performed; (5) Nasogastric tube, gastrostomy tube, nasointestinal nutrition tube and enterostomy nutrition tube were placed; (6) The informed consent shall be signed by the patient or his/her legal guardian or authorized consignor.

Exclusion criteria

Exclusion criteria: (1) Contraindications of enteral nutrition: severe acute pancreatitis, intestinal obstruction, intractable vomiting, large amount of upper gastrointestinal bleeding, peritonitis, extensive small bowel resection, etc.; (2) Patients are allergic to omega-3 fatty acids; (3) Patients with severe diarrhea before the trial; (4) Pregnant or lactating women; (5) Fecal incontinence; (6) Participating in other clinical trials; (7) The patients who undergo surgery of grade 3 or above in recent three months; (8) Cancer patients; (9) Patients with fungal and viral infection for the first diagnosis; (10) Other researchers think that patients are not suitable for this study.
